bootadm hangs after moving the boot disk between laptops: msg#00048os.solaris.opensolaris.help
Hi, I have moved the boot disk from an IBM T23 to a Dell L400 and have the system reset at booting problem, so need to rebuild the boot archive. However, after booting into safemode and mounting /a read+write I issue the command: bootadm update-archive -R /a And after the output: updating /a/platform/i86pc/boot_archive...this may take a minute The command just sleeps forever (I switched off after 2 hours). A triss just shows it sleeping. Can anyone help or do I need to re-install ? Regards, Carl This message posted from opensolaris.org |
